Postgraduate training for NSW police officers is on the increase, as nearly 200 officers accept awards in a range of specialist degrees from Charles Sturt University (CSU) at a graduation ceremony in Sydney tomorrow. Graduates from courses in fire and fraud investigation and police prosecution will join the latest graduates from CSU's Diploma of Policing Practice, the entry level degree now compulsory for all NSW police recruits, in tomorrow's (Tuesday 31 October) ceremony. news.csu.edu.auCharles Sturt University (CSU) has renewed its ties with Australia’s largest police force with the signing of a new contract to provide the NSW Police recruit education program. Under the new agreement, CSU and NSW Police will collaboratively manage the delivery of the education component of the Constable Education Program, the Associate Degree of Policing Practice, from next year until 2010. The contract has an option for renewal for a further five years. … “The NSW constable education model...
